Suppose you are given the following information about the income distribution and intergenerational correlation from the equation =+p in 2010 and 2022. 2010 2022 2022 with compensating wage differential Share of Aggregate Income Lowest 20% 3.3 3.0 5.0 Second 20% 8.5 8.2 15.0 Third 20% 14.6 14.0 20.0 Fourth 20% 23.4 22.5 25.0 Highest 20% 50.3 52.1 35.0 0.10 0.20 0.50 a. Plot the Lorenz curves for 2010 and 2022. Has inequality increased or decreased over time? Explain. b. What has happened to intergenerational mobility over time? How do you interpret ? c. Most policies that target inequality either target low-income families by trying to increase wages and opportunities, like EITC and Pell Grants, or target the high-income families by limiting wages and opportunities, like an estate tax. In your opinion, should the government focus on the low or high end? Why? d. Suppose you adjust the wage distribution to account for compensating wage differentials. What happens to inequality when we include compensating wage differentials? Explain whether this increases or decreases the role for policy
